    1. Once out in the street, she walked quickly towards her usual bus stop.

    once out in the street為一個省略句, 在句中作時間狀語, 相當于 once she was out in the

    street. 在時間, 地點, 條件, 方式或讓步狀語從句中, 如果主從句的主語相同, 且從句

    謂語中又含有be動詞, 則從句中的主語和be動詞?墒÷.

    When heated, a piece of ice will turn into water.

    While having dinner, we should listen to some enjoyable music rather than watch TV. (P11)

    I won’t go even if invited.

    ⑵. with + 賓語 + 賓語補足語

    He stood with his hand in his pocket.

    He stared at me with his mouth open.

    The boy stood there, with his head down.

    With the boy leading the way, he had no difficulty in finding the house.

    With no one to talk to , John felt lonely.

    With his homework finished, the boy went out to play.
